Comparison of the Effects of the Interaction of Methylprednisolone and Dexamethasone With Sugammadex on Rocuronium Reversal Time, Postoperative Pain, and Nausea in Adult Patients

简要总结

This randomized controlled trial aims to compare the effects of intravenous methylprednisolone and dexamethasone on the reversal time of rocuronium by sugammadex in adult patients undergoing elective septoplasty or rhinoplasty. The primary outcome is the time from sugammadex administration to recovery of a train-of-four (TOF) ratio of 0.9. Secondary outcomes include extubation time, postoperative nausea and vomiting (PONV), pain scores, complications in the post-anesthesia care unit (PACU), and intraoperative hemodynamic parameters. The study will provide new evidence on whether perioperative corticosteroid choice modifies the efficacy of sugammadex and influences postoperative recovery.

详细描述

Neuromuscular blockade with rocuronium is routinely reversed with sugammadex. Corticosteroids such as methylprednisolone and dexamethasone are frequently used perioperatively for their anti-inflammatory and antiemetic effects. However, possible pharmacological interactions between corticosteroids and sugammadex remain unclear and may affect reversal time.

This prospective, randomized, parallel-group clinical trial will enroll adult ASA I-II patients scheduled for elective septoplasty or rhinoplasty. Patients will be randomized to receive either methylprednisolone (1 mg/kg IV) or dexamethasone (0.2 mg/kg IV) at induction of anesthesia. Rocuronium will be administered for neuromuscular blockade, and sugammadex (2 mg/kg IV) will be given at the reappearance of the second twitch in TOF monitoring. Neuromuscular recovery will be continuously assessed with acceleromyography at the adductor pollicis muscle.

The primary outcome is the time interval from sugammadex injection to a TOF ratio of 0.9.

Secondary outcomes include extubation time, total rocuronium consumption, incidence and severity of PONV (assessed by VAS-B at 0, 30, 60, and 120 minutes in PACU), postoperative pain (VAS-A at the same time points), PACU complications (desaturation, stridor, severe cough), and intraoperative hemodynamic variables.

All anesthetic procedures will be standardized, and outcome assessors and statisticians will be blinded to group allocation. The results of this trial may guide perioperative steroid selection in patients receiving sugammadex reversal and help optimize postoperative recovery.

入选标准

  • Adult patients aged 18-65 years
  • American Society of Anesthesiologists (ASA) physical status I-II
  • Scheduled for elective septoplasty or rhinoplasty under general anesthesia
  • Written informed consent obtained

排除标准

  • ASA physical status ≥ III
  • Emergency surgery
  • Known allergy or contraindication to rocuronium, sugammadex, or corticosteroids
  • Chronic or recent (within 3 months) systemic corticosteroid therapy
  • Concomitant use of drugs that may interact with sugammadex (e.g., toremifene, flucloxacillin, fusidic acid)
  • Neuromuscular disorders (e.g., myasthenia gravis, muscular dystrophy)
  • Significant hepatic, renal, respiratory, or cardiac dysfunction
  • Anticipated difficult airway or history of difficult intubation
  • Nasopharyngeal or oropharyngeal anomalies interfering with airway management
  • Developmental or cognitive impairment interfering with informed consent or cooperation

研究组 & 干预措施

Methylprednisolone Group

Active Comparator

Patients will receive intravenous methylprednisolone 1 mg/kg diluted in 5 mL saline, administered at anesthesia induction.

Neuromuscular blockade will be achieved with rocuronium.

Reversal will be performed with sugammadex 2 mg/kg at reappearance of the second twitch in train of four monitoring.

干预措施: Methylprednisolone (MP) (Drug)

Dexamethasone Group

Active Comparator

Patients will receive intravenous dexamethasone 0.2 mg/kg diluted in 5 mL saline, administered at anesthesia induction.

Neuromuscular blockade will be achieved with rocuronium.

Reversal will be performed with sugammadex 2 mg/kg at reappearance of second twitch in train of four monitoring

干预措施: Dexamethasone (Drug)
